What is craps?

Craps is a dice game where players bet on the outcome of the roll or a series of rolls. Players can place various types of bets, which can make the game both exciting and complex. The game is played with two six-sided dice, and the objective is to predict the result of the dice rolls.

How do you play craps?

To begin playing craps, a player typically starts by placing a bet on the “Pass Line” or “Don’t Pass Line”. Here’s a breakdown of the basic gameplay:

  • The Come-Out Roll: This is the first roll of the dice. If the shooter rolls a 7 or 11, Pass Line bets win, while Don’t Pass bets lose. If the shooter rolls a 2, 3, or 12, the Pass Line bets lose, and Don’t Pass bets win.
  • Setting a Point: If the shooter rolls any other number (4, 5, 6, 8, 9, or 10), that number becomes the ‘point’. The goal now is to roll the point number again before rolling a 7.
  • Winning and Losing: If the shooter rolls the point again, Pass Line bets win. If a 7 is rolled before the point, Pass Line bets lose.

What are the different types of bets in craps?

Craps offers a variety of betting options. Here are some of the most common types:

Bet Type Description House Edge
Pass Line Wins on 7 or 11; loses on 2, 3, or 12. 1.41%
Don’t Pass Line Wins on 2 or 3; loses on 7 or 11; ties on 12. 1.36%
Come Bet Similar to Pass Line, but made after a point is established. 1.41%
Don’t Come Bet Similar to Don’t Pass, but made after a point is established. 1.36%
Field Bet Winners on the next roll if it’s 2, 3, 4, 9, 10, 11, or 12. 2.78% (or 5.56% with 12)
